Earn your Bachelor of Arts in

Art Education

Art education faculty strive to transform traditional forms of learning to model a more collaborative and interactive pedagogy, mirroring today’s school experiences.

 

You will acquire the requisite knowledge, skills and dispositions to be an art educator in public schools. Art studio, art history, art education and education courses provide you the New Jersey instructional certificate as a Visual Art Teacher for grades K-12.
